About the job


Job Summary

#HireNRHS

 

Job Summary

  • Accesses the patient's condition
  • Performs diagnostic ultrasound procedures
  • Assists physicians with procedures
  • Assists in the maintenance of patient ultrasound exam information.
  • Assists in maintaining the unit in working order 

Education

  • Associates degree in Ultrasound or equivalent as defined by the American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onography (ARDMS),

Experience

  • One year of experience preferred.

Licensure/Certification

  • American Registry of Diagnostic Medical Sonography (ARDMS) registered or registry eligible.
  • Registered Vascular Technologist (RVT) or Registered Vascular Sonographer (RVS) registered or registry eligible.
  • Must obtain Vascular registry within 1 year of hiring.
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) training or re-training is required during orientation prior to patient care.
  • Current Basic Life Support (BLS) is required to be maintained through re-training for duration of employment.

Compensation

  • $29.00-$47.28/hr based on previous work experience
  • Benefits include medical, dental, vision, short-term disability, long-term disability, life insurance, paid time off (PTO), paid holidays, tuition reimbursement, scholarship opportunities, retirement plans, free parking, and opportunities for advancement

 


Position Type

Part-Time
